Abstract

Based on the libraries MPFR and MPFI for arbitrary precision real and arbitrary precision real interval computations and corresponding interfaces to the C++ class library C-XSC, the new data type MpfciClass (multiple precision floating-point complex intervals) and corresponding operations/functions for arbitrary precision complex intervals have been implemented. Our new package allows to code mathematical expressions for the complex interval data type in their usual mathematical notation yielding easy to read and self-documenting source code. Meanwhile, more than 30 elementary mathematical functions have been realized. At any point of the program the user may change the precision setting of the computation. The maximum precision of complex interval variables is only restricted by memory limitations. Its exponent range is very large. To the knowledge of the authors there is no comparable package (with respect to the features provided) available worldwide. The new package is written in C++.
